Why use BYOK
- No credit limits. Your usage is only constrained by your provider account’s rate limits and budget.
- Access models outside Voxcode’s tier system. Any model available through your provider (including unreleased or custom models) can be used in Voxcode once you connect your key.
- Use your existing provider budget. If you already have credits or a spending limit set up with a provider like OpenRouter, BYOK lets you put that budget to work inside Voxcode.
- Predictable costs. You pay your provider at their published rates with no Voxcode markup.
How to set up BYOK
Upgrade to Premium
BYOK requires an active Premium subscription. Click your avatar → Manage Subscription → Get Premium if you haven’t upgraded yet. See the plans overview for pricing.
Open Settings → API Keys
In Voxcode, open Settings from the navigation menu, then navigate to the API Keys section.
Enter your API key
Paste your API key for a supported provider (such as OpenRouter) into the corresponding field and save.
Your API keys are encrypted at rest. Voxcode never logs or stores the raw key value after it is saved.
Supported providers
OpenRouter
Recommended. OpenRouter is a unified API gateway that gives you access to Claude, GPT, Gemini, Grok, and many more models through a single key. This is the easiest way to get broad model coverage with BYOK.Get a key at openrouter.ai.
Other providers
Additional direct provider integrations may appear in Settings as Voxcode expands BYOK support. Check the API Keys settings page for the current list of supported providers.
BYOK vs. Voxcode credits
| Voxcode credits | BYOK | |
|---|---|---|
| Who pays | Voxcode deducts from your balance | Your provider bills you directly |
| Credit consumption | Yes | No |
| Requires Premium | No | Yes |
| Model availability | Voxcode’s curated tier list | Any model your provider supports |
| Key management | Not required | You manage your own key |
Ready to set up BYOK? Make sure you’re on the Premium plan first — see the plans overview for details.

